Anthony’s Day in Court

February 25, 2020 by tompettit Leave a Comment

 

living in Nauvoo, a man named Anthony committed a crime.  Joseph Smith wished to extend mercy, but knew justice must be served.  He had a dilemma.  How could both justice and mercy be extended to Anthony?  Joseph’s actions demonstrate how the atonement allows justice and mercy to coexist.  “And thus we see how merciful and just are all the dealings of the Lord”, Alma 50:19
